One Dr. told me he didn't think they could get all my tumor with retrosig. I went ahead with retrosig. They did have to leave a tiny bit of tumor behind because it was harder to reach. One year later my MRI shows no new growth. The tiny bit left behind must have died when it was cut off from it's blood supply.
